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 14, Winslow Street, Manchester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£125,086 and a rental value of £829 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£110,790 and a rental value of £735 per month.

Energy Efficiency
14, Winslow Street, Manchester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 06 Dec 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 14, Winslow Street, Manchester was last sold on 7th August 2023 for £150,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since August 2023, the market for similar properties has risen by 43.4%.
